Joining me this week is Rock on The Rock's own, Allan Alman!
Allan discusses a variety of subjects including his early days, his days as the roadie for local band 'Jade' as well as his and his personal regrets and how he came to open up the new Rock on The Rock Club in 2005 at Town Range.
Credit to Mark Galliano Photography